Three days of Palatinate wine, live music, and summer atmosphere on the historic market square
Since 2003, the city of Peine has had an official partnership with the Palatinate winegrowing community of Asselheim-Grünstadt. The Peine Wine Festival, which brings Palatinate winemakers to the north every year in August, has emerged from this connection. The event is an expression of a vibrant city partnership that is filled with content beyond purely official encounters.
Classic Palatinate grape varieties are served at the stands of the Palatinate winemakers: Riesling, Weißburgunder, Grauburgunder, Müller-Thurgau, Spätburgunder, and Dornfelder. The winemakers introduce themselves personally, explain their wines, and thus convey a piece of Palatinate wine culture. Those who cannot make the trip to the Palatinate get a concentrated Palatinate experience in Peine.
To complement the wine, a gastronomic offer is presented that combines Palatinate specialties with Lower Saxon classics. Saumagen, Pfälzer Bratwurst, Flammkuchen, and Quiche are on the menus, as are regional specialties. Bands play on a stage in the market square on all three festival days. The musical program is deliberately chosen to be easily accessible and ranges from jazz and swing to pop and lively dance music. The mix of historic scenery, summer weather, good wine, and live music creates a relaxed, Mediterranean atmosphere that is second to none.
The wine festival is an important image carrier for the city of Peine. It positions the city as an attractive event location and as a culturally open municipality that actively cultivates its partnerships. Thousands of guests from the greater Hanover-Braunschweig area use the festival to get to know Peine, discovering a vibrant city center with its own character.

Friday, August 7 to Sunday, August 9, 2026. Friday from late afternoon, Saturday and Sunday all day.
Historic Market Square, 31224 Peine.
Free admission. Wine, food, and drinks according to the price list of the stands.
Peine is located on the A 2 motorway. Train connection at Peine station. Arrival by public transport recommended.
Peine Marketing in cooperation with the winemakers from Asselheim-Grünstadt.
